Reimagining the Hotel Experience

From boutique hotels to luxury resorts, emerging brands are rethinking every aspect of the guest experience. They’re creating immersive environments, incorporating local culture, and offering personalized services that cater to individual preferences. Brands like The Hoxton and The Line Hotel are leading the charge, blending stylish design with community-driven spaces that foster connection and creativity.

Sustainable and Responsible Hospitality

In response to growing environmental concerns, emerging hotel brands are prioritizing sustainability and social responsibility. Eco-friendly practices, locally sourced materials, and community engagement are becoming hallmarks of these forward-thinking brands. The 1 Hotels chain, for instance, is dedicated to reducing waste and energy consumption, while also promoting eco-conscious practices among guests.

The Rise of Lifestyle Hotels

Lifestyle hotels are a new breed of properties that blend hotel amenities with the comforts of home. Emerging brands like Moxy Hotels and The Ned are creating vibrant, design-driven spaces that cater to the needs of modern travelers. These hotels often feature co-working spaces, social lounges, and eclectic programming, making them hubs for creativity and connection.
